Output d33603cb7b90f244e7e0d285e93ceab8d71e940722a22f3d4db477a73b5ce672:1

value
29389266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2546e606d417e35fb4ea1773b2411e83125618f8 OP_EQUAL
address
3567rkwuQaCrmxPxA1EbatEHUiNtow54ky
transaction
d33603cb7b90f244e7e0d285e93ceab8d71e940722a22f3d4db477a73b5ce672
spent
true